Eligibility Criteria

  • Duties & Responsibilities: As assigned.
  • Knowledge & Skills Required: Good communication and interpersonal skills, as well as the ability to work within a team.
  • Minimum Educational Qualification: Bachelors
  • Minimum years of work experience required: 0 years

Benefits of UBA Graduate Management Accelerated Programme

  • GMAP aims at inspiring young professionals to discover themselves and their inherent potentials after graduation.
  • The Programme is designed to select, develop, and build a pipeline of Next Generation leaders and bankers who will be trained to drive the Bank’s vision to be the undisputed leading and dominant financial services institution in Africa.
